The radiant track over this city

Aquarius carries the radiant. From São Paulo it clears the horizon at 19:46 on a bearing of 108° (ESE), reaches 82.5° at 02:15 in the north, and drops back below the horizon at 08:43. Within the observing window it peaks at 81.7°.

When it gets dark here

São Paulo loses the Sun at 17:43 and gets it back at 06:42. True astronomical darkness — the only part that counts for faint meteors — runs 19:01 to 05:24, 10 h 23 min out of 12 h 59 min of night.

Local solar midnight, the true middle of the night, falls at 00:12 here rather than at 00:00: America/Sao_Paulo runs 7 minutes ahead of mean solar time at 46.64°W. That offset is why the best hour on this page is not the hour you would guess from the clock.

What the Moon does here

Moonlight is the limiting factor on this night from São Paulo. The Moon is 98% lit and only 0 of 12 sampled hours are moon-free. Moonrise 18:47. Moonset 07:56. At the best hour it stands 38.6° above the horizon, 12° from the radiant, pulling the limiting magnitude down to 5.29.

Why 5 an hour and not 25

Converting ZHR 25 into something useful for São Paulo means multiplying by sin(81.7°) and dividing by 3.2 raised to (6.5 − 5.29). That lands at 4.7 meteors an hour, from fast 40.6 km/s entries.

Hour by hour the modelled rate runs from 0.0 at 19:00 (radiant -10.0°) to 0.1 at 06:00 (radiant 36.9°), peaking at 4.7. That spread across 12 hours is why a "what time" answer beats a "how many" answer.

The stream comes from Comet 96P/Machholz and is listed as active 12 July to 23 August, so 31 July 2026 is the best night from São Paulo rather than the only one.

A single observer with an unobstructed horizon typically records 30–50% below the ideal-sky figure. Give your eyes twenty minutes to adapt, keep bright screens away, look about halfway up the sky rather than straight at the radiant, and count for a full hour before judging a shower.
